“It is not possible to be a disciple in the way Jesus intended”

Do you agree? Give reasons for your answer, showing that you have considered more than one point of view.

        To answer this question we need to think about who and what a disciple is. Is it necessary for a disciple to be a ‘complete saint’? No, not even the first twelve were, they all had their failings, and for example Peter denied he knew Jesus and Judas betrayed him. Therefore what is or should be paramount in our lives is trying to never give up hope in God despite all the distractions and temptations of modern life. So to be a disciple today we must be strong in faith, committed to our lives as Christians, be willing to sacrifice, be selfness and be willing to include God in every aspect of our life.
